
Japanese Tunnel – WWII
This tunnel is the existence of a Japanese tunnel built during the Second World War, a 8-kilometer land tunnel with four branches located in the Sime Darby farm. The tunnel is said to be capable of being passed by a 10-wheeled lorry and was accidentally discovered in the 1970s by the Ibanians who were tasked with clearing the forest area. They detected the tunnel after seeing the ruins of some of the underground tunnels.
